- Title
Regulation of PiT-1, a sodium-dependent phosphate co-transporter in rat parathyroid glands.
- Authors
Miyamoto, K-i; Tatsumi, S; Segawa, H; Morita, K; Nii, T; Fujioka, A; Kitano, M; Inoue, Y; Takeda, E
- Abstract
A cDNA encoding an Na+-Pi co-transporter, termed rat PiT-1, has now been isolated from rat parathyroid. Expression of rat PiT-1 in Xenopus oocytes revealed that it possesses Na+-dependent Pi co-transport activity. The amount of PiT-1 mRNA in the parathyroid of vitamin D-deficient rats was reduced compared with that in normal animals, and increased markedly after administration of 1,25-dihydroxyvitamin D3. Furthermore, the abundance of PiT-1 mRNA in the parathyroid was much greater in rats fed a low-Pi diet than in those fed a high-Pi diet. Thus, rat PiT-1 may contribute to the effects of Pi and vitamin D on parathyroid function.
